Suwon, a professional soccer player, overcame Anyang's challenge and played in the first division of domestic professional soccer in the 2023 season.



Suwon defeated Anyang 2-1 after an overtime match in the home match of the second leg of the promotion play-off held at the Suwon World Cup Stadium.



Suwon, who drew 0-0 at Anyang on the 26th, dramatically succeeded in remaining in the first division with a victory in the second leg.

As a result, Suwon, which was founded in 1995 and participated in the K League since the 1996 season and won the league 4 times and the FA Cup 5 times, managed to avoid the crisis of relegation to the second division for the first time since the introduction of the promotion system in 2013.



Suwon, who stayed 10th in the K League 1 this season and was pushed back to the relegation playoffs, took the lead in the 16th minute against Anyang, who passed the playoffs after moving up to 3rd in the 2nd division.



This season, Ahn Byung-jun took a sharp corner kick from the 1st division assist king Lee Ki-je and overcame the baseline.



Suwon allowed Acosti to equalize the header in the 10th minute of the second half, and Oh Hyun-gyu took a penalty kick in the 24th minute of the second half, but Saric's kick was blocked by Anyang keeper Jeong Min-ki and hit the ground and the game went into overtime.



With no goal scored until the end of the second half even in overtime, Suwon ace Hyungyu Oh put an end to the long game just before the end of the penalty shootout.



In the 15th minute of the second half of extra time, when Kang Hyun-mook led the cross of Manabu with his head, Oh Hyun-gyu overcame the opponent's defense and struggled and pushed it into his head to score a theater goal.

Suwon, who won 2-1 with Oh Hyun-gyu's thrilling remaining goal, enjoyed the joy of staying with the home fans.
